Has anybody else noticed the Appletree Automotive add in Hot VWs? They are selling a conversion kit for the rear torsion housing. It looks like the uni-ball kit that is sold in Europe by a few Shops, but this one is only $US200.00! I think they sell the kit for off roading. I looked on thier web site, but i didn't see them, the kit has been in thier Hot VWs add for the last couple of issues. I've read some threads on here that talk about changing to coil overs, so, i know this might help someone. ;)

Looks like this kit would easy to install, when you figure out what coil overs to run. You can still go the insane route such as Volkdent's GL, at a later date maybe, but this kit could be done over the weekend for the daily drivers.

Does anybody know if this style system will work for swingaxle?

ricola
February 25th 2006, 05:09
the spring plates for swing axle are longer than IRS ones so they would have to be custom made, other than that it would work in principle but why not convert to IRS?
